TL;DR
Full-Stack Software Engineer (Internal Services): Build and improve internal deployment tooling for safe, fast robot software releases at fleet scale with an accent on end-to-end release workflows, observability, and rollout governance. Focus on strengthening CI/CD and automated testing, designing reliable internal web services and UIs, and supporting production rollouts including on-call responsibilities.
Location: USA (remote). Open to qualified candidates working remotely in Canada.
Salary: $140Kβ$190K base (US). Canada: $115Kβ$160K CAD base.

What you will do
- Build, test, and maintain internal web services and user interfaces for software release workflows across engineering, QA, and operations.
- Work across frontend, backend, cloud infrastructure, and embedded software to support internal services end-to-end.
- Improve observability for deployments (real-time status, logs, timelines, audit trails) to diagnose rollout health and failures.
- Strengthen CI/CD, automated testing, and release safety checks to reduce operational risk.
- Implement deployment governance features such as auditability, role-based access, and privileged action tracking.
- Support production rollouts and participate in the on-call rotation for internal services.
Requirements
- 5+ years of software engineering experience with meaningful ownership of production systems or high-visibility internal tools.
- Strong backend experience with Node.js or TypeScript-based services.
- Strong frontend experience with TypeScript and a modern web framework (Vue preferred; React acceptable).
- Hands-on experience designing, implementing, testing, and supporting production software with reliability and maintainability in mind.
- Experience working with cloud platforms (GCP preferred).
- Strong communication and collaboration skills, including regular pair programming and candid technical feedback in reviews.
Nice to have
- Experience with deployment systems, release tooling, feature flags, fleet management, or internal developer platforms.
- Experience building/supporting CI/CD workflows (e.g., GitHub Actions).
- Experience with scheduling, observability, audit trails, access control, or rollout governance.
- Experience with GCP, Terraform, Kubernetes, or related infrastructure.
- Experience improving test coverage and operational telemetry (structured logging, metrics, tracing).
